Kang was close, but…
The six-time LPGA Tour winner came as close as one could without winning last week, so she could one better.
Kang lost the NW Arkansas Championship in a playoff to Atthaya Thitikul, but the performance should give her confidence at the Volunteers of America Classic.
The 29-year-old has been through battles, including the removal of a tumor (spine).
“The journey has been very tough. It’s actually unexplainable, I think. People around me experience hardship more, trying to keep me calm and back on track. It’s taken a village to get me back out here, and I’m proud to be standing here in front of you knowing that I’m contending tomorrow,” Kang told LPGA.com.
“Genuinely, I just want to cry, because it’s been a crazy journey for me and I know it’s going to be not easy moving forward. But even the fact that I got myself in contention, I’m proud, because it’s just so hard to wake up so early and I have to do so many things so that I can just play golf.”

Ko Ready to Go
Ko also played well last week without winning, but a T5 finish shouldn’t be overlooked.
Golf betting markets have again installed her as the favorite, as they expect the New Zealander to win again soon.
She’s a 17-time Tour winner-including two majors-annexing January’s Gainbridge LPGA. She has that recent win on the board, but she’d desperately love to have another.
It’s incredible to think she’s still only 25, so there are many more wins in store for the Kiwi. She has expressed the possibility of retiring early, but she’ll want a couple more wins on her record before that happens.
